What exactly is a Gaussian splat?
It's a way of representing a 3D scene as millions of tiny, soft, colored ellipsoids ("splats"). Trained from photos, they render in real time and look photoreal from any angle — without the polygons, UVs, or baked lighting of traditional 3D.
